A Systematic Review of Blockchain Solutions for Routing Protocols in Low Power and Lossy Networks

Joshua Teddy Ibibo


Abstract: Low Power and Lossy Networks (LLNs) are a class of networks characterized by constrained resources, intermittent connectivity, and potential lossy links. These networks find applications in various domains such as Internet of Things (IoT), smart grids, and industrial automation. However, the inherent challenges of LLNs, including energy efficiency, routing reliability, and scalability, have prompted researchers to explore innovative solutions. Blockchain, a de - centralized and secure distributed ledger technology, has emerged as a potential candidate to address these challenges. This systematic review aims to comprehensively analyze and evaluate the existing research on utilizing blockchain solutions for routing protocols in LLNs. The review follows a structured methodology to identify, categorize, and critically assess the state - of - the - art research contributions in this domain.
